The District Administrative Support position will provide advanced support handling a wide variety of administrative functions within facility operations – supporting district management and employees through a variety of tasks. These responsibilities may include but not be limited to, processing confidential and time-sensitive company documentation and employee communication for various functional support groups. This role will be familiar with oil field services concepts, practices and procedures and following departmental standard operating procedures to complete tasks. Additionally, this role may handle special projects from management as assigned and will work under limited supervision.
These objectives will be achieved by an experienced, proactive, highly organized, and detail-oriented administrator who has solid communication, administration, and analytical thinking skills, while also fostering a positive work environment in the operational scope of this growing oil field services company.
